Best Mobile Payment Apps for Small Businesses
Calculate your monthly cost estimate
Input your business’s monthly transaction details and we’ll help you sort from the best valueBest Mobile Payment Apps for Small Businesses
Product | Cost Estimate | Payment processing fees | Cost Estimate | Learn more | ||
---|---|---|---|---|---|---|
Square Learn more on Square's secure website | Get an estimated monthly cost for your business. | 5.0/5 Best for Overall mobile payment app | In-person: 2.6% + $0.10 Online: 2.9% + $0.30 | $0.00 Starts at $0/month for unlimited devices and locations. | Get an estimated monthly cost for your business. | Learn more on Square's secure website |
Stripe Learn more on Stripe Payments' secure website | 5.0/5 Best for International businesses | In-person: 2.7% + $0.05 Online: 2.9% + $0.30 | $0.00 | Learn more on Stripe Payments' secure website | ||
Helcim Learn more on Helcim's secure website | 5.0/5 Best for High-volume businesses | In-person: 0.4% + $0.08 Online: 0.5% + $0.25 Plus interchange | $0.00 | Learn more on Helcim's secure website | ||
Shopify Payments Learn more on Shopify Payments' secure website | 4.2/5 Best for Online-first businesses | In-person: 2.6% + $0.10 Online: 2.9% + $0.30 | $39.00 Basic plan; $105 Shopify plan; $399 Advanced plan. | Learn more on Shopify Payments' secure website | ||
Venmo Business Account Read Review | 3.8/5 Best for Accepting payments with a QR code | 1.9% + $0.10 Between Venmo accounts. | $0.00 | Read Review | ||
Clover Learn more on Clover's secure website | 3.8/5 Best for Built-in loyalty program | In-person: 2.3% + $0.10 Online: 3.5% + $0.10 | $0.00 and up. | Learn more on Clover's secure website | ||
QuickBooks GoPayment Read Review | 4.0/5 Best for Invoicing | In-person: 2.5% + $0.00 Online: 2.99% + $0.00 | $0.00 | Read Review | ||
PayPal Zettle Read Review | 4.1/5 Best for Variety of payment options | In-person: 2.29% + $0.09 Online: 3.49% + $0.09 | $0.00 | Read Review |
Our pick for
Overall mobile payment app
Square
on Square's secure website
Starts at $0/month for unlimited devices and locations.
Pros
- Offers a free mobile card reader and free POS software plan.
- Can subscribe to related services, such as payroll, that integrate with its POS system.
- No termination fees or long-term contracts.
- No chargeback or PCI compliance fees.
Cons
- Complex businesses might prefer a processor that integrates with more specialized POS systems.
Our pick for
International businesses
Stripe
on Stripe Payments' secure website
Pros
- Highly customizable online checkout options.
- No termination fees or long-term contracts.
- 24/7 chat support.
- Can process transactions in more than 135 currencies.
- No PCI compliance fees.
Cons
- Doesn’t sell full countertop POS setups; hardware is limited to handheld terminals and card readers.
- Deposits can take up to two business days.
- No phone or email support.
Our pick for
High-volume businesses
Helcim
on Helcim's secure website
Pros
- Businesses save when customers use cards with low interchange rates.
- Offers free POS software.
- Offers volume-based discounts automatically.
- No termination fees, long-term contracts or PCI compliance fees.
Cons
- Deposits are available within two business days; same-day deposit option is not available.
- Interchange-plus costs can be difficult to predict.
Our pick for
Online-first businesses
Shopify Payments
on Shopify Payments' secure website
Basic plan; $105 Shopify plan; $399 Advanced plan.
Pros
- Hundreds of e-commerce website templates available.
- Can customize checkout page.
- Higher-tier plans offer less expensive online processing rates (as low as 2.5% plus 30 cents).
- No long-term contracts.
Cons
- E-commerce plan with monthly fee is required to use Shopify Payments.
- Monthly POS subscription costs can be expensive.
Our pick for
Accepting payments with a QR code
Venmo Business Account
Between Venmo accounts.
Pros
- Low per-transaction fees between Venmo accounts.
- No monthly costs or setup fees.
- Ability to accept payments via QR code.
- Venmo sends tax forms to your business if you meet certain income thresholds.
Cons
- Instant bank transfers cost extra.
- Not available outside of the U.S.
Our pick for
Built-in loyalty program
Clover
on Clover's secure website
and up.
Pros
- Free POS software plan available if you’re only using a mobile card reader.
- Offers POS software plans tailored to a variety of industries.
- 24/7 phone support.
Cons
- Online payment processing rates are more expensive than competitors.
- Promotions require a three-year contract.
- Charges PCI compliance fees and, in some cases, termination fees.
Our pick for
Invoicing
QuickBooks GoPayment
Pros
- Convenient for existing QuickBooks clients.
- Free app that works on Android and iOS devices.
Cons
- Limited to businesses using QuickBooks accounting.
- Pricing structure can be difficult to navigate.
Our pick for
Variety of payment options
PayPal Zettle
Pros
- No long-term contract or termination fees.
- Accepts a variety of payment types, including Venmo and PayPal payments.
- Inexpensive card reader with a keypad, plus built-in payment processing and a free mobile app lets you quickly accept in-person payments on the go.
- Low in-person processing fees for a flat-rate processor.
Cons
- Accepting online transactions involves additional monthly fees, depending on your gateway.
- No offline mode.
Our picks for the best mobile payment apps for small businesses
Square
- $0 for Square POS, Restaurant, Retail and Appointments Free plans.
- $29 for Square Appointments Plus plan.
- $69 for Square Appointments Premium and Square Restaurants Plus plans.
- $89 for Square Retail Plus plan.
- $165 for Square Restaurant Premium plan.
- Custom pricing for Square Retail plan.
- 2.6% plus 15 cents for in-person transactions with all free plans.
- 2.6% plus 10 cents for in-person transactions with paid restaurant plans.
- 2.5% plus 10 cents for in-person transactions with paid retail and appointments plans.
- 2.9% plus 30 cents for online transactions.
- 3.5% plus 15 cents for manually keyed transactions.
- 3.3% plus 30 cents for invoices.
Stripe
- $0 for standard services.
- $10 for custom domain.
- 2.7% plus 5 cents for in-person transactions.
- 2.9% plus 30 cents for online transactions.
- 3.4% plus 30 cents for manually keyed transactions.
- 4.4% plus 30 cents for international card transactions.
Helcim
- Interchange plus 0.4% and 8 cents per in-person transaction (if $50,000 or less in monthly card transactions).
- Interchange plus 0.5% and 25 cents per online or manually keyed transaction (if $50,000 or less in monthly card transactions).
- 0.5% plus 25 cents for ACH payments (capped at $6).
Shopify
- $29 for Shopify Basic when billed annually (or $39 when paid monthly).
- $79 for regular Shopify when billed annually (or $105 when paid monthly).
- $299 for Shopify Advanced when billed annually (or $399 when paid monthly).
- Custom pricing for Shopify Plus.
- All e-commerce plans come with POS Lite for selling in-person. Upgrading to POS Pro for brick-and-mortar businesses costs an extra $89 per location.
- $5 for Starter plan, which includes one POS Lite location.
- $79 (when billed annually) for Retail plan, or $89 when paid monthly; includes one POS Pro location.
- 2.5%, 2.7% or 2.9% plus 30 cents for online payments for Advanced, Shopify or Basic plan, respectively.
- 2.4%, 2.5% or 2.6% plus 10 cents for in-person payments for Advanced, Shopify or Basic plan, respectively.
Clover
- $0 for Clover Go Payments, Retail Starter and Personal Services Starter plans.
- $14.95 for Clover Go Essentials, Professional Services Starter, and Standard and Home & Field Services Starter and Standard plans.
- $59.95 for Quick-Service Dining Starter and Standard plans.
- $79.90 for Quick-Service Dining Advanced plan.
- $84.95 for Retail Standard and Professional, Personal Services Standard and Advanced, and Home & Field Services Advanced plans.
- $89.95 for Full-Service Dining Starter plan.
- $104.90 for Retail Advanced plan.
- $109.90 for Full-Service Dining Standard plan.
- $129.85 for Full-Service Dining Advanced plan.
- 2.3% plus 10 cents for in-person transactions on Full-Service and Quick-Service Restaurant plans.
- 2.5% plus 10 cents for in-person transactions on Retail Standard and Advanced plans, Professional and Personal Services Standard and Advanced plans, and the Home and Field Services Advanced plan.
- 2.6% plus 10 cents for in-person transactions on the Retail and Personal Services Starter plans and the Home and Field Services Standard plan.
- 3.5% plus 10 cents for online or keyed-in transactions.
QuickBooks GoPayment
- $0 if you already have a QuickBooks Online plan.
- $30 ($15 for first three months) for Simple Start plan for new QuickBooks users.
- $60 ($30 for first three months) for Essentials plan for new QuickBooks users.
- $90 ($45 for first three months) for Plus plan for new QuickBooks users.
- $200 ($100 for first three months) for Advanced plan for new QuickBooks users.
- QuickBooks Desktop users pay an annual subscription fee for the accounting software.
- 2.5% for in-person payments.
- 2.99% for online and invoiced payments.
- 3.5% for manually keyed payments.
- 1% for ACH transactions.
- 2.4% plus 30 cents per in-person transaction.
- 3.5% plus 30 cents per keyed-in or invoiced transaction.
- $3 per ACH transfer.
- 1.6% plus 30 cents per in-person transaction.
- 3.3% plus 30 cents per keyed-in or invoiced transaction.
- $3 per ACH transfer.
Venmo
- 1.9% plus 10 cents per transaction between Venmo accounts.
- 2.29% plus 9 cents per contactless “Tap to Pay” payment.
- 1.75% fee for instant transfers.
PayPal Zettle
- 2.29% plus 9 cents for in-person and QR code transactions.
- 3.49% plus 9 cents for manual-entry card transactions.
- 2.99% plus 49 cents for invoicing (payment made with card).
- 3.49% plus 49 cents for invoicing (payment made with PayPal).
Need to pair your payment app with a card reader?
What is a mobile payment app?
- Contactless payments via Tap to Pay.
- QR code payments.
- In-person invoice payments.
- Manually keyed-in payments.
- Money transfers.